Understanding the Impact of Tirzepatide on Diabetic Retinopathy

Diabetic retinopathy is a common complication among individuals with diabetes, leading to severe visual impairment if left untreated. Traditionally, patients were concerned that medications for diabetes could worsen their eye conditions. However, trials involving tirzepatide present a different story. Unlike other GLP-1 agonists, such as semaglutide, which have shown mixed outcomes regarding retinopathy progression, tirzepatide appears to provide a protective effect for patients.

A large-scale retrospective study involving approximately 174,000 patients revealed that less than 0.5% of those using tirzepatide experienced the development of mild non-proliferative diabetic retinopathy, compared to 1.2% in patients who pursued lifestyle interventions only. This striking difference indicates that tirzepatide not only manages diabetes effectively but also potentially shields users from worsening eye complications.

Tirzepatide and Its Mechanism of Action

The unique formulation of tirzepatide, marketed under brand names like Mounjaro and Zepbound, sets it apart from other diabetes medications. It activates both the GLP-1 receptor and glucose-dependent insulinotropic polypeptide (GIP). This dual-action mechanism results in improved insulin sensitivity, weight loss, and reduced metabolic inflammation. The significance of these effects cannot be understated, especially when considering the long-term management of diabetes and its related complications.

Moreover, the ability of tirzepatide to mimic natural hormones in the body contributes to better glucose control and weight management. By enhancing insulin secretion and suppressing glucagon, this innovative drug addresses two major risk factors for diabetic retinopathy: high blood sugar and obesity.

Clinical Insights from Recent Studies

Dr. Szilárd Kiss and his team from Weill Cornell Medicine conducted thorough investigations that consistently showed fewer patients experiencing worsening retinopathy while on tirzepatide, compared to traditional medicine. This contradicts earlier studies on other GLP-1 drugs, pointing to the specific advantages of tirzepatide.

As detailed in research published in the journal Ophthalmology, the outcomes indicate that patients on tirzepatide may require fewer eye treatments, such as intraocular injections or laser therapy, which are often necessary when retinopathy progresses to severe stages. This protective aspect is vital not just for the well-being of patients but also for alleviating anxieties surrounding potential vision loss due to diabetes.

The Future of Tirzepatide Research

The exciting findings about tirzepatide have garnered attention in the medical community. Future studies aim to collect more detailed patient datasets, focusing on anatomical details and the effects of tirzepatide on retinal microvasculature. This information promises to deepen our understanding of its broader metabolic benefits.

As Dr. Kiss plans collaborations for further research, the hope is that these studies will provide more comprehensive data on how tirzepatide can be integrated into diabetes management effectively.
